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7507 412145484 59
455359 97121297994
455359 97121297994
30862193553 1065 455354 4468 118060
All about undefined
Interested in learning more?
455359 97121297994
30862193553 1065 455354 4468 118060
See more
237753584 2831083288
8597768 4871 41649
See more
79190007 40562690000
788266 82047908 26875079119
See more